Salt & Pepper's Debut at Local Farmers' Market is a Hit! Duo entertains and educates while putting the spotlight on fresh farm ingredients 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~ Home Cook Brian Reeve and Chef "Tee" Terrell
Danley did their show recently at the Olney Farmers and Artists Market in Olney, MD. The lively pair kept the audience laughing while making healthy dishes in honor of their guest WUSA 9 Anchor Bruce Johnson. Johnson (pictured in the center below) talked about his book Heart to Heart that describes his journey to getting healthy after a heart attack.
  (l to r) Home Cook Brian Reeve, Bruce Johnson Johnson's book and Chef Tee Heart to Heart
Brian showed the audience how to make Gazpacho and Salsa with Grilled Corn (pictured below). Chef Tee made Minted Eggplant Compote Served on a Baguette and Sawa Sawa Salad (pictured below). Click on the links that follow the photos to get the recipes.

Brian Reeve, Home Cook
The versatility of grilled corn -- I love grilling
corn in the summer. You can eat it right
off the cob or remove the kernels and add them to soups, salsas or salads. Click here to see how to easily cut the
kernels off the cob. The sweet, smokey
corn flavor adds a great touch to lots of light summer dishes like my Salsa with Grilled Corn. Get my recipe in the farmers' market story located near the top of the e-newsletter. 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~

Chef "Tee" Terrell Danley, Restaurant Owner/Consultant
Exotic greens recommendation -- Farmer Mike from Homestead Farm recently turned me on
to African Sawa Sawa and Water Leaf greens, and I loved
them! Both are in season now. They added a nice tart kick to my Sawa Sawa Melon
salad. Get my recipe in the farmers' market story located near the top of the e-newsletter. I'm not sure if you'll find both greens in

Countdown to Food Network! Chef "Tee" Terrell Danley competes in intense food challenge on channel in 42 days 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
Chef Tee will represent Washington, DC
in an upcoming episode of Food Network's Chefs vs. City. The program, which recently shot at secret locations in the
District, is scheduled to air on August 27, 2010, at 10 p.m.
Chefs vs. City pits two
local culinary professionals in an adventurous race around their city
against Food Network Chefs Aaron Sanchez and Chris Cosentino. Chef Tee's partner will be Northern Virginia Native and Bar Owner Ryan
Gordon.
